解析 A 【详解】 本题考查Python相关知识。for i in range是用来for循环遍历的。range(start, stop[, step]),分别是起始、终止和步长。for i in range(1,3):表示从1开始,到3结束,取不到3,默认步长是1。输出的结果是1 2。故选项A正确。反馈 收藏 ...
结果1 题目在Python中,如下的代码输出结果是( ) x=0 for i in range(10): x=x+i print(x) A. 55 B. 45 C. 10 D. 0 相关知识点: 试题来源: 解析 B 【详解】 本题主要考查Python程序的执行。range(start, stop, [step]),start: 计数从 start 开始。默认是从 0 开始。例如range(5)等价...
在Python中运行以下程序,输出的结果是( ) for i in range(0,5,2): print(i) A. 0 1 2 3 4 B. 1 2 3 4 C. 0 2 4 D. 1 3 5 相关知识点: 试题来源: 解析 C 【详解】 本题考查的知识点是在Python中range( )函数的应用。在Python中range(0,5,2)的表示的含义是从0到4之间、步长为2的...
解析 C 【分析】 【详解】 本题考查Python相关知识。for i in range(0,2)这条语句中,i 每次循环结束后都会变为当前数值的下一个数值,也就是说 i 变成了 i+1,i从0开始,步长值默认为1,输出结果为0 1,故选项C正确。 【点睛】 反馈 收藏
for i in range(2,5):print(i)A. 1,2 B. 2,3 C. 2,3,4 D. 2,3,4,5 相关知识点: 试题来源: 解析 【答案】C 【解析】【分析】【详解】本题考查算法与编程。根据题目,range(m,n)可知从m开始到n-1,而且print函数在for循环之内,因此执行3次循环,选项C符合题意,选项A、B、D均不符合题意...
for i in range(2):print(i)得到结果是0 1 ,就是说输出两次。for i in range(2):a = 0 b = 0 print(str(a)+':'+str(b))while a==0 and b == 0:a += 1 遍历两次,a=0,b=0在循环内部,每次print前,a,b都会重新赋值为0,所以结果都是0:0。a = 0 b = 0 ...
在Python中,以下代码执行后输出的结果是( )x=1for i in range(5): x=x*iprint(x)A. 0B. 15C. 24D
解析 [答案]D [详解] 本题考查Python程序调试与执行 for i in range (1,6), i的范围是从1到5,不包括6。故本题选D选项 解析:D [详解] 本题考查Python程序调试与执行 for i in range (1,6), i的范围是从1到5,不包括6。故本题选D选项 二、程序填空...
结果1 题目在Python中运行以下程序,依次输出的数字是( ) for i in range(5): print(i) A. 12345 B. 1234 C. 012345 D. 01234 相关知识点: 试题来源: 解析 D 【详解】 本题考查Python函数相关内容。range函数用于生成一个整数序列,其语法是range(start, stop[, step])。其中start是序列的起始值,stop...
相关知识点: 试题来源: 解析 24.D【详解】本题考查 Python 程序执行 range(1,5)表示 1 到 4 的值,注意不包括 5。故本题选 D 选项解析:D【详解】本题考查 Python 程序执行 range(1,5)表示 1 到 4 的值,注意不包括 5。故本题选 D 选项反馈 收藏 ...